Movable base of large-scale Roman umbrella
Technical Field
The invention belongs to the field of umbrellas, and particularly relates to a movable base of a large-scale Roman umbrella.
Background
The Roman umbrella is a common outdoor article. The Roman umbrella has the branch of different dimensions, and middle-size and small-size Roman umbrella is because volume, weight are little, can directly carry through the manual work, and large-scale Roman umbrella is because volume, weight are too big, is difficult to carry, and some producers choose to install the universal wheel additional at Roman umbrella base, but under fixed state, the Roman umbrella only relies on the universal wheel to support can lead to the Roman umbrella not stable enough in ground, influences the result of use.
Based on the above problems, the applicant proposed a movable base for a large roman umbrella.

Detailed Description
The invention will be further explained with reference to the drawings.
As shown in fig. 1-4, a movable base of a large-scale roman umbrella, which comprises a base component, a supporting tube 1 arranged at the center of the base component, a lifting rod lifting mechanism arranged at the upper end of the supporting tube 1, a lifting rod 3 arranged at the lower end of the supporting tube 1, a plurality of levers 4 connected to the base component in a rotating manner and a plurality of bottom wheels 5 arranged on the base component, wherein the lifting rod lifting mechanism is connected with the lifting rod 3 in a matching manner, one end of each lever 4 is connected with the lifting rod 3 in a matching manner, the other end of each lever is connected with the bottom wheels 5 in a matching manner, the lifting rod lifting mechanism can drive the lifting rod 3 to move upwards, the lifting rod 3 can drive the levers 4 to rotate when moving upwards, and the levers 4 can drive the.
As the optimized structure of the invention: lifting rod 3 and return pulley 5 all set up four, and four return pulleys 5 are located four angles of base subassembly, and four lifting rod 3 constitute X-shaped structure.
By adopting the technical scheme, the structure of the invention can be more stable.
As the optimized structure of the invention: the base assembly comprises a rectangular base outer frame 6, four bottom wheel surrounding frames 7 fixedly connected to four corners of the base outer frame 6, four lever accommodating frames 8 fixedly connected with the bottom wheel surrounding frames 7 and supporting seats 9 fixedly connected with the four lever accommodating frames 8, the four lever accommodating frames 8 form an X-shaped structure, the levers 4 are rotatably connected with the lever accommodating frames 8, the supporting seats 9 are located at the centers of the four levers 4, and the lifting rods 3 are located in the supporting seats 9.
By adopting the technical scheme, the structural strength of the invention is higher, and the integral shape is more optimized.
As the optimized structure of the invention: the base assembly further comprises four base plates 10 fixedly connected between the base outer frame 6 and the lever accommodating frame 8.
By adopting the technical scheme, the structural strength of the invention is higher.
As the optimized structure of the invention: the lifting rod lifting mechanism is a wheel rocking mechanism 11, a pull rope of the wheel rocking mechanism 11 is connected with the lifting rod 3, and the wheel rocking mechanism 11 is preferably a manual wheel rocking mechanism and can also be an electric wheel rocking mechanism. In addition, the lifting transmission of the rocking wheel mechanism 11 and the lifting rod 3 can be realized through a screw rod and other structures.
By adopting the technical scheme, the invention is easier to operate.
As the optimized structure of the invention: the upper end of the lifting rod 3 is provided with a suspension loop 12 for tying the pull rope.
By adopting the technical scheme, the pull rope can be connected with the lifting rod 3 more easily.

As the optimized structure of the invention: the lever 4 includes the lever anterior segment of being connected with the cooperation of lift bar 3 and the lever back end with the support fixed connection of return pulley 5, and the lever back end is the tilt state for the lever anterior segment, and the rear end of lever back end is articulated with lever holding frame 8 simultaneously for lever 4 proportion is very big, and the articulated shaft department of lever 4 has sufficient power to make the base subassembly lifting.
As the optimized structure of the invention: the bottom wheels 5 are universal wheels.
By adopting the technical scheme, the moving direction of the invention is not limited.
The working process is as follows: rock and shake wheel mechanism 11, shake wheel mechanism 11 and pass through stay cord pulling lift bar 3, lift bar 3 drives carrier block 13 and inserts and join in marriage portion 2 and shift up, inserts and joins in marriage portion 2 and drive lever 4 and rotate, return pulley 5 and ground contact, because unable downward removal behind return pulley 5 and the ground contact, so the articulated shaft of lever 4 can make base subassembly shift up through driving lever holding frame 8, finally makes return pulley 5 stretch out from base subassembly's bottom.
